Colleen and Jon’s Christmas EP, titled An Acoustic Christmas with Colleen and Jon of The Material, is will be available for download on most digital music stores before Deceomber 3!  As of right now, it is currently available at Amazon MP3.  The track listing is as follows:

1.  Silent Night
2.  What Child is This
3.  O, Holy Night
4.  It Doesn’t Feel Like Christmas

ABOUT THE EP
The EP was recorded one evening in Jon’s Dad’s living room and it features three Christmas classics as well as an original Christmas song written by Colleen.  The recordings are raw and real—just a couple mics and acoustic guitars—which gives the impression that Jon and Colleen are playing directly to you in the comfort of your own living room!  It is highly recommended that you purchase the EP and then listen to it next to a crackling fire!  :)

We’re currently in the studio demoing some new music.  It sounds really awesome and we’re very excited about it!  We hope you’ll enjoy it.  :)  In the meantime, I thought I would show you the studio where we’re tracking.  It’s called Orbit Audio and it’s located in Downtown Seattle, Washington.  We recorded drums and guitars here and then moved to another studio to record bass, vocals, and all the keys and extra stuff.  We have another day in the studio, then we’re moving back to California for the holidays.

We wrapped up our nationwide tour with our great friends Blameshift.  The tour was very fun and successful, and we met a ton of great people!  Thanks again to everyone who came out to the shows and supported us.  Please continue to spread the word to all your friends about us; it would be much appreciated!

Anyway, after tour we spent a week back in Southern California.  It was a great opportunity to catch up with family and friends and to get our last view of San Diego for some time.  We set our sights on Salem and made the 17 hour drive up the coast.

Oregon is beautiful and we are really enjoying the change in scenery and weather.  We decided to make the move to Oregon for a number of reasons…  Mostly though, after traveling the nation multiple times and seeing a variety of landscapes, we realized that Portland was one of our favorite cities.  The fall weather—something that Southern California doesn’t really offer—creates a FANTASTIC writing environment.  We feel very inspired and we’re excited about this writing process.

Speaking of the writing process…  We just moved into a rehearsal studio in Portland earlier this week.  The songs are coming along.  It’s still a little early in the game, but I can say that I think the next album will be a bit heavier.  We shall see.  :)
